In this tense Summer Bay instalment, Sonny’s carefully constructed web of deception begins to unravel under mounting pressure from those closest to him. Tane’s growing unease about Beau’s presence and behaviour at the gym intensifies, raising questions about trust and safety in the community. Meanwhile, the arrival or reappearance of Zane prompts debate over whether past mistakes can be set aside for a genuine second chance.
Key plots revolve around fractured loyalties, escalating suspicions, and the personal cost of keeping secrets. Character developments highlight Sonny’s increasing isolation as his lies compound, Tane’s protective instincts sharpening toward those he cares about, and the moral dilemma surrounding Zane’s redemption.
The overall tone is charged and suspenseful, blending emotional confrontations with quiet undercurrents of doubt. Cliffhangers leave several relationships hanging in the balance, setting up further revelations about hidden agendas and shifting alliances in the Bay.
